Artist Statement

I am an emerging Baltimore-based queer electronic musician, producer, sound and visual artist striving to transform spaces sonically, socially, and visually. Conceptually, my work often explores the intersection of the human and non-human, and the liminal spaces of existence. I orchestrate performances and create interdisciplinary installations at an architectural scale- honoring the micro through a monumental presentation. By combining field recordings, vocals, electronic instruments, generative sound, and video processes, my hope is to create a sonic language that is futuristic and otherworldly yet relatable.

One reason I create is to develop and formulate complex ideas into multi-sensory experiences. My process has become of equal importance for initiating connection, collaboration and fostering meaningful relationships. This practice has become praxis for challenging hierarchies and individualism through imagining new worlds rooted in symbiosis and collective thriving. Through forming digital ecosystems/ habitats that fluid connections between queer culture and thriving non-human networks, my work breaks down borders and questions hierarchical systems. The outcomes are often futuristic, dreamy worlds informed by decentralizing heteronormative ideologies and celebrating queerness that may be unseen or unheard.
